2008 Research Workshop Series

 
The Research Workshop Series is held each Monday of the teaching semester from 1:00pm - 2:00pm in Room 920.  Lunch will be provided from 12:45pm.  
An abstract of the presentation will be posted on this page approximately one week in advance of each seminar. 

If you have any questions relating to the program, please contact Sundhya Pahuja (ext 47102).
